Saint Sylvester’s Day, also known as Silvester or the Feast of Saint Sylvester, is the day of the feast of Pope Sylvester I, a saint who served as pope (bishop of Rome) from 314 to 335. … For these Christian denominations, Saint Silvester’s Day liturgically marks the seventh day of Christmastide.

English and German: from a personal name (Latin Silvester, a derivative of silva ‘wood’). This was borne by three popes, including a contemporary of Constantine the Great.

Why is Sylvester called Sylvester? The name Silvester comes from a 4th century Roman saint: Pope Silvester I (also spelled Sylvester). … When the Gregorian calendar was reformed in 1582, the last day of the year was placed on December 31st, combining Silvester’s feast day with what we now call New Year’s Eve.

What do Germans eat for New Year’s Eve?

Eating Sauerkraut on New Year’s Eve is a long-standing tradition in Germany. It is believed that eating Sauerkraut will bring blessings and wealth for the new year. Before the meal, those seated at the table wish each other as much goodness and money as the number of shreds of cabbage in the pot of Sauerkraut.

What is New Year’s Eve called in Austria? New Year’s Eve is known as Silvester in Austria. This German word comes from the same-named pope and saint, who died on December 31st, AD 335. None of which has any relevance, though, to how Vienna celebrates the turn of the year. People party just like the rest of the world (when allowed).
